About this Event

How can you support your baby's development through communication and play? Jennifer Warwick, a Speech and Language Therapist, will lead this online workshop on language development in babies under 1 year old. This will be a practical session with theory and tips to support your baby.

The workshop will focus on typical development and how to develop communication and play in babies up to 12 months.

The session is open to parents and babies. The part of the session will last 1 hour, with the option to stay for questions during the last 30 mins.

About the workshop leader:

Jennifer trained as a Speech and Language Therapist in 2003. Since qualifying she has worked across a range of health, education and charity contexts providing assessment and intervention for children and young people with neurodevelopmental disorders and complex communication needs. Jennifer works collaboratively with parents and educators to support and empower them in developing communication and interaction skills in children and young people. She is an experienced trainer and has designed and delivered a wide range of training packages for schools and parents.
